Gross enrolment ratio, upper secondary, female in Qatar
Qatar: Gross enrolment ratio, upper secondary, female was 100.9% in 2010. ▲ Rising
Gross enrolment ratio, upper secondary, female in Qatar, 1996–2010
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
The most recent figure for gross enrolment ratio, upper secondary, female in Qatar is 100.9%, measured in 2010. That is the highest value across all 11 years on record.
The figure is up 9.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, gross enrolment ratio, upper secondary, female in Qatar peaked at 100.9% in 2010 and was at its lowest, 88.2%, in 1999.
That places Qatar 52nd out of 182 countries with data for 2010,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 11 years of available data.
Gross enrolment ratio, upper secondary, female in Qatar,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1996 | 92.1% | — |
| 1998 | 88.6% | -3.8% |
| 1999 | 88.2% | -0.4% |
| 2000 | 91.8% | +4.1% |
| 2001 | 88.4% | -3.7% |
| 2002 | 88.7% | +0.4% |
| 2003 | 92.5% | +4.3% |
| 2004 | 94.8% | +2.5% |
| 2005 | 97.3% | +2.6% |
| 2006 | 94.3% | -3.1% |
| 2010 | 100.9% | +7.0% |

About this data
Total female enrollment in upper secondary education, regardless of age, expressed as a percentage of the female population of official upper secondary education age.
